Figure 5. FTY720 treatment inhibits GC formation in the peripheral lymphoid tissues. (A) Spleen, LNs, and PPs from immunized mice treated with water or FTY720 were analyzed for GL7+Fas+ GC B cells by flow cytometry. Cells were stained with GL-7-FITC and anti-Fas-phycoerythrin (PE) (PharMingen). The numbers shown represent percentages of GL-7+Fas+ GC B cells within the lymphocyte gate. (B) In situ GC formation was evaluated by immunohistologic staining. GL-7 and anti-B220 monoclonal antibodies were used to label all B cells (blue) and GC B cells (red), respectively. Original magnification × 50. Similar results were obtained from 3 independent experiments with 3 to 5 mice per group.
